#bdec0f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#bdec0f is composed of 74.1% red, 92.5% green and 5.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 19.9% cyan, 0% magenta, 93.6% yellow and 7.5% black. It has a hue angle of 72.8 degrees, a saturation of 88% and a lightness of 49.2%. #bdec0f color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ff1e with #7bd900. Closest websafe color is: #ccff00.

Shades and Tints of #bdec0f

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0c0f01 is the darkest color, while #fefffb is the lightest one.
